Utilizing Custom-designed Galvanotaxis Chambers to Study Directional Migration of Prostate Cells

Abstract: The physiological electric field serves specific biological functions, such as directing cell migration in embryo development, neuronal outgrowth and epithelial wound healing. Applying a direct current electric field to cultured cells in vitro induces directional cell migration, or galvanotaxis.
